A huge quantity of smuggled timber worth at least Rs ten lakh was seized by the police in central Assam's Morigan district today.
Acting on a tip off, police from Moirabari seized 100 log pieces of teak timber at Hahsora, police sources said.
A timber trader identified as Nuruddin had arranged to dispatch a truck load of the smuggled teak logs to Dimapur in Nagaland.
A search operation has been launched to track out the absconding trader, they added.
